Understanding Nasal Tip Reduction Surgery

Nasal tip reduction surgery, also known as tip rhinoplasty, is a specialized procedure focused on altering the shape of the nose tip. It can make the nose wider or narrower, change the angle between the nose and the upper lip, or adjust the size or shape of the nostrils. According to Kassir Plastic Surgery, this surgery can be performed for cosmetic reasons to improve one's appearance and boost self - confidence, or it can also have functional benefits, such as improving breathing in cases where the nostrils are too narrow.

When compared to a full rhinoplasty, tip rhinoplasty is a more targeted procedure. It usually involves making small incisions in either the inside of the nostrils (endonasal approach) or across the columella (open approach). Through these incisions, the surgeon sculpts and repositions the cartilage and soft tissue to give the nose its new shape. In some cases, grafting cartilage may be required to create more support for the nasal tip.

The recovery time for nasal tip reduction surgery is typically shorter than that of a full rhinoplasty. Most patients can return to their normal activities within a few days, although swelling and bruising may take some time to subside completely. It is essential for patients to follow their surgeon's post - operative instructions carefully to ensure a smooth recovery.

What to Expect Before, During, and After Nasal Tip Reduction Surgery

Before Surgery

Before undergoing nasal tip reduction surgery, patients will have an initial consultation with their surgeon. During this consultation, the surgeon will assess the patient's nasal anatomy, discuss the patient's goals and expectations, and explain the procedure in detail. The patient may also need to undergo a series of medical tests, such as blood tests and imaging studies, to ensure they are in good health for the surgery. According to MyMeditravel, patients are usually advised to avoid taking medications that can increase bleeding, such as aspirin and ibuprofen, two weeks before and after surgery. They may also need to stop smoking to reduce the risk of complications and promote faster healing.

During Surgery

The nasal tip reduction surgery is typically performed under general anesthesia. The surgeon will make incisions either inside the nostrils or across the columella, depending on the patient's specific case. Through these incisions, the surgeon will sculpt and reposition the cartilage and soft tissue to reshape the nose tip. The surgery may take around one to two hours, depending on the complexity of the procedure.

After Surgery

After the surgery, patients will be taken to a recovery room where they will be monitored until the effects of the anesthesia wear off. They may experience some swelling, bruising, and discomfort in the nasal area, which is normal. The surgeon will provide detailed post - operative instructions, which may include wearing a nasal splint to support the nose, avoiding strenuous activities, and keeping the head elevated to reduce swelling. Patients are also advised to follow a healthy diet and take prescribed medications to manage pain and prevent infection. Most patients can expect to return to their normal activities within a few days, but it may take several weeks for the swelling to completely subside and for the final results of the surgery to become apparent.
